Summary
Summary of gene provided in NCBI Entrez Gene.
|
This gene encodes a protein that is highly similar to the casein kinase II alpha protein. Casein kinase II is a serine/threonine protein kinase complex that phosphorylates numerous substrates including casein. The alpha subunit is the catalytic component |

| Tissue specificity | TISSUE SPECIFICITY: Detected in blood platelets and megakaryocyte cell lines. Poorly expressed in lung. Highly expressed in lung tumor tissues.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:12102635, ECO:0000269|PubMed:20625391}. | ||||||||||
